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$250.84 | 10.584% | $277.3889 | $277.39 | $277.40 | $277.40 |
Purchase #2 | $93.90 | 3.651% | $97.3283 | $97.33 | $97.35 | $97.30 |
Purchase #3 | $135.31 | 11.142% | $150.3862 | $150.39 | $150.40 | $150.40 |
Purchase #4 | $54.94 | 12.401% | $61.7531 | $61.75 | $61.75 | $61.80 |
Purchase #5 | $107.68 | 5.421% | $113.5173 | $113.52 | $113.50 | $113.50 |
Purchase #6 | $186.99 | 9.159% | $204.1164 | $204.12 | $204.10 | $204.10 |
Purchase #7 | $122.31 | 8.212% | $132.3541 | $132.35 | $132.35 | $132.40 |
7 purchase totals = | $951.97 | $1,036.8443 | $1,036.85 | $1,036.85 | $1,036.90 |
